World of Warcraft servers undergoing surprise maintenance

Hopefully, WoW’s servers will be back up by your raid time.

It’s almost raid time for many, but World of Warcraft‘s North American servers are going down for an unexpected hour of maintenance. Blizzard’s Customer Service account tweeted the following:

[#Dragonflight] We will be performing maintenance beginning on Tuesday, November 28th, 3:00 PM (PST) and we expect the service to be available again at approximately 4:00 PM (PST). During this time the game will be unavailable for play.

It’s extremely rare that maintenance happens outside of scheduled time on Tuesday mornings, and even more rare that it happens so late into the evening. Blizzard hasn’t announced a reason for the maintenance, but given the unexpected nature it can be assumed it’s for something major.

There were multiple reports of users unable to log in around 12pm ET today, but that seemed to have resolved itself.
